🗺️ Neighbourhoods to Explore
- Old Town – Gothic cathedral, tapas bars, and maze-like streets
- Santa Catalina – Trendy market neighborhood with hip restaurants
- Playa de Palma – Beach strip with water sports and beach bars
- Bellver – Hilltop castle with panoramic island views
Pro tip: Rent a scooter and explore hidden calas (coves). The best beaches aren't in Palma.
🚌 Getting Around Palma
- From the airport: Bus line 1 to city center takes 20 minutes
- Walk: Old town is compact and pedestrian-friendly
- Bus: City buses reach beaches and nearby towns
- Bike: Flat coastal paths perfect for cycling
- Scooter/car rental: Best for exploring the island properly
